ZIP code 58722 covers 163.0 square miles in Burlington, Ward County, North Dakota (a standard USPS delivery area), with a modest 1,516 residents on file, a density of 9 people per square mile, in the Chicago time zone.

ZIP 58722 lands in the middle-income range, with a median household income of $85,417 (3% above the North Dakota average), while per-capita income is $41,296. Poverty here runs at 5.4%, with unemployment measured at 6.4%. Housing costs here run $275,000 for a typical home value (53% above the state average), with rent averaging $1,144 a month; 74.8% of homes are owner-occupied.

Educational attainment sits below the national norm: 18.3%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 32.8, and the average commute is 23 minutes. Census Bureau data shows 37 business establishments in ZIP 58722, employing approximately 133 people with a combined annual payroll of $5,739,000.
